Summary

Biography

Finished Hofstra career ranked fourth in games played (195), ninth in hits (206), fifth in home runs (25), 10th in RBIs (109), and 11th in runs scored (121).

At Hofstra
2019: Second Team All-Colonial Athletic Association selection at catcher...Named to Buster Posey Award Watch List...SENIOR CLASS Award nominee...Played in and started all 50 games...Batted a team-high .317 with a team-best 58 hits, 15 doubles, 31 RBIs, 31 runs scored, 33 walks, .530 slugging percentage and a .422 on-base percentage...Tied for the team lead with eight home runs...Had 15 multi-hit games including six three-hit contests...Had seven multi-RBI games...Compiled a 10-game hitting streak and a 28-game on-base streak during the season...Went 3-3 with three doubles, an RBI and a run scored at Charleston on March 30...Was 3-4 with a home run at Northeastern on April 6...Went 2-4 with two doubles and an RBI versus Towson on April 14...Was 2-5 with three RBIs against UNCW on April 21...Went 6-11 with two doubles, two home runs, five RBIs, and four runs scored in series at James Madison...Posted back-to-back three-hit games against LIU Brooklyn (May 7) and Sacred Heart (May 8)...Threw out 20 of 69 would-be base stealers (29-percent)...2018: First Team All-Colonial Athletic Association selection at designated hitter...Second Team ABCA/Rawlings All-East Region selection...Named to Johnny Bench Award Watch List...Played in and started 45 games...Led Hofstra with a .353 average, 61 hits, seven home runs and 28 runs scored...Tied for team lead with 31 RBIs...Recorded a team-best .514 slugging percentage and a .431 on-base percentage...Ranked second in the CAA in batting...Posted 20 multiple-hit games...Had eight multi-RBI games...Hit a walk-off solo home run in the 10th inning to cap a 2-4, 3-RBI game against Albany on March 17...Was 2-5 with four RBIs at Monmouth on March 27...Was 3-3 with two runs in the series opener against Charleston on April 20...Was 3-4 in back-to-back games against Fordham (May 1) and Northeastern (May 4)...Was 2-4 with a home run in the CAA Championship against Delaware on May 23...Homered and drove in three runs versus St. John's on April 18...CAA Player of the Week on April 23... Batted .297 with two home runs and 11 RBIs in conference play...2017: Played in 49 games, starting 46...Batted .305 with nine doubles, eight home runs, 33 RBIs and 30 runs scored...Shared the team lead in home runs and runs, and led the team in RBIs...Drew a team-best 27 walks...Ranked 10th in the CAA in slugging percentage at .532...Had 12 multi-hit games...Slammed two home runs and drove in three runs at James Madison on May 14...Went 2-3 with a double, a home run, two RBIs and three runs scored versus NYIT on March 8...Was 3-4 with a double and a RBI versus LIU Post on March 29...Was 5-12 with a double, a triple, a home run, four runs and four RBIs in three game series against Towson (April 7-9)...Added three RBI games against Towson (April 9), Fairfield (April 11) and UNCW (April 23)...Hit .314 with seven home runs and 21 RBIs in league play...2016: Played in 51 games, starting 47...Batted .253 with six doubles, two home runs and 14 RBIs...Drew 42 walks, which ranked second on team and fourth in the Colonial Athletic Association...Had a team-high .415 on-base percentage...Ranked second on the team in runs scored with 32...Had eight multi-hit games...Was 2-4 with a double and two runs scored versus Fordham on March 16...Had a home run, a double and three RBIs versus Monmouth on March 23...Homered at Saint Peter's on April 6...Drew four walks in games against Coppin State (March 6) and Army West Point (March 9). 
 
High School: Played baseball and football at Valley Stream (NY) Central High School…Named to All-Long Island team twice and All-Nassau County team three times in baseball…2015 Perfect Game Honorable Mention All-American and second team all-region…Rated #7 senior on Long Island by Blue Chip Prospects…Finalist for the Ryan T. Caulfield Award as the top catcher in Nassau County…Won the Ninth Annual Power Showcase Home Run Derby in Miami…Hit .443 as a junior with three home runs, 10 doubles, 19 RBIs and 11 runs scored…Hit .455 as a sophomore with three home runs and 20 RBIs…Baseball team captain…Ranked number one rated catcher in the state of New York and top #500 nationally by Perfect Game…Captained football team and was named to the all-conference team in 2013…Member of the Junior National Honor Society, the Business Honor Society and the Score Leadership Club…Honor student…Personal: Has one sister, Lisa Marie, who played soccer at Dominican College…Lists LeBron James and Derek Jeter as his favorite athletes…Plans to pursue a career as an accountant…Accounting major.
